网络拓扑结构选择与设计

美食旅行家 2020-08-19 ⋅ 16 阅读

网络拓扑结构是指网络中各个设备之间的连接方式和布局方式。在设计和搭建网络时,选择合适的网络拓扑结构非常重要,它直接影响了网络的性能、可靠性和扩展性等方面。

1. 什么是网络拓扑结构?

网络拓扑结构是指网络中各个设备之间的物理或逻辑连接方式。常见的网络拓扑结构有:总线型、星型、环型、树型、网状型和混合型等。

  • 总线型:所有设备都直接连接到一个中央总线上,形成一个线性的结构。数据通过总线进行传输,设备之间共享带宽,但容易造成单点故障。
  • 星型:所有设备都直接连接到一个中央设备(如集线器或交换机)上。数据通过中央设备进行转发,具有良好的性能和可管理性,但依赖于中央设备的可靠性。
  • 环型:所有设备依次通过一个环形链路连接起来,形成一个封闭的循环。数据通过环路进行传输,具有高可靠性,但扩展性和管理复杂度较高。
  • 树型:设备之间通过交换机和路由器等设备连接起来,形成一个分层的树状结构。数据通过路径选择算法进行转发,具有良好的性能和可靠性,易于扩展和管理。
  • 网状型:所有设备都可以直接连接到任意其他设备,形成一个复杂的网状结构。数据通过路由算法进行转发,具有高可靠性和扩展性,但管理复杂度较高。
  • 混合型:将以上多种拓扑结构组合起来形成的混合结构,灵活性较高。

2. 如何选择合适的网络拓扑结构?

在选择网络拓扑结构时,需要根据实际情况综合考虑以下因素:

2.1 性能要求

不同的网络应用对性能要求不同,有些应用对带宽要求较高,有些应用对延迟和可靠性要求较高。例如,如果网络主要用于大规模数据的传输,总线型拓扑结构可能无法满足需求,需要考虑使用树型或网状型拓扑结构。

2.2 可靠性要求

如果对网络的可靠性要求较高,需要选择具有冗余路径的拓扑结构。例如,使用环型或网状型拓扑结构,可以通过多个路径实现数据的冗余传输,提高网络的可靠性。

2.3 扩展性要求

如果需要在将来快速扩展网络规模,需要选择具有良好扩展性的拓扑结构。树型和网状型拓扑结构在这方面表现较好,可以通过增加交换机或路由器等设备来扩展网络。

2.4 资源限制

在资源有限的情况下,需要选择经济高效的网络拓扑结构。例如,星型拓扑结构通常比较经济实惠,只需一个中央设备和对应数量的连接线。

3. 网络拓扑结构设计的注意事项

在设计网络拓扑结构时,还需要注意以下几点:

3.1 网络规模

根据网络规模确定合适的拓扑结构,避免过度设计或不足以满足需求。

3.2 设备选择

选择合适的设备来支持所选的拓扑结构,并考虑设备的性能、功能和可靠性等因素。

3.3 布局规划

在布局网络时,尽可能考虑设备之间的物理距离和布线的便捷性,以及避免信号干扰和冲突。

3.4 安全性考虑

设计网络时应考虑安全因素,例如,使用防火墙和加密技术等来保护网络的安全。

3.5 后期维护和管理

在设计网络拓扑结构时,需要考虑后期的维护和管理工作,保证网络的可持续运行。

结论

网络拓扑结构的选择和设计对网络的性能、可靠性和扩展性等方面有重要影响。在选择合适的网络拓扑结构时,需要综合考虑性能要求、可靠性要求、扩展性要求和资源限制等因素。并且在设计过程中,需要注意网络规模、设备选择、布局规划、安全性考虑以及后期维护和管理等方面。通过合理的选择和设计,可以搭建出高性能、高可靠性和高扩展性的网络系统。


全部评论: 0

    我有话说: